We are seeking an experienced Senior Process Engineer II to provide technical leadership across manufacturing operations, automation, equipment installation, and continuous improvement initiatives. This position serves as a senior technical authority responsible for optimizing manufacturing processes, leading capital equipment projects, implementing automation solutions, and mentoring engineering and technical staff.
The ideal candidate combines strong hands-on controls and automation expertise with proven leadership and capital project management experience. This role supports four primary manufacturing processes: blown film extrusion, in-line printing, bag forming/conversion, and product packaging/cartoning.
